    Hi,

    I’m trying to import p2 media into an avid project, I can get it in successfully but the image is grainy and nowhere near as good a quality as when I view it in P2 content manager.

    I have tried importing with the project format at 1080i/50 and 720p/25 (I’m not sure of the camera settings when we shot) and set the media creation settings to 1:1 MXF but there is not change in the quality.

    Does anyone have any tips of what I could try?

    Thanks.

    What’s your quality setting? It’s a little green / yellow / yellow-green button at the bottom of the timeline. Click on it until it’s full green.

    When you say import, how are you bringing P2 your system? My workflow uses the File>Import P2> Clips to Bin method. There is no color mapping involved – it is what it is. Maybe your project settings are different from your media settings?
